Method

Instructions

Description: The Earl of Marmalade is a sophisticated cocktail, marrying the robust flavors of rye whiskey with the citrusy depth of bergamot and orange ginger marmalade. This innovative twist on a classic Old Fashioned brings warmth and complexity through hints of spice and herbaceous undertones, creating a truly unique and captivating sip. Ingredients: - 2 oz Rye Whiskey - 0.5 oz Bergamot Syrup - 1 tsp Orange Ginger Marmalade - 0.25 oz Amaro Montenegro - 2 dashes Thai Curry Bitters - 1 dash Orange Bitters - Garnish: Candied Ginger and a Twist of Orange Peel Instructions: 1. In a mixing glass, add the orange ginger marmalade and a splash of rye whiskey. Stir until the marmalade is dissolved. 2. Add the remaining rye whiskey, bergamot syrup, amaro Montenegro, Thai curry bitters, and orange bitters. 3. Fill the mixing glass with ice and stir until well-chilled. 4. Strain the mixture into a chilled rocks glass over a large ice cube. 5. Garnish with candied ginger and a twist of orange peel. Glass: Rocks Glass
